I had the same issue, and didn't have to reboot to get it to reappear. I couldn't find it either, and knew i had used it before on my ipad mini. I closed my podcast app (Which was paused on a podcast) and closed the itunes store app, and the itunes radio tab reappeared. it must have something to do with the other apps that are open...that's why turning your ipad off and then back on fixes it. It closes whatever app is preventing the radio tab from showing up.

This happened to me too. I searched some other forums and found a solution that worked for me too. Double click the Home button, and close all open apps. Go to the iTunes or AppCenter App, and sign out. Then sign back in, open the music app, and it will appear shortly after. It worked for me, so I hope it works for you!

I had the same problem too.
Then I found out that all I had to do was to go all the way back to the front menu of the Music app. There should be a arrow that says "More" on the top left of the screen. The radio icon will reappear. I wish the radio icon appeared throughout the app so it wouldn't be so confusing.
